How to Transition Your Dog to Fresh Food
Transitioning your dog to a new food, especially fresh food, should be done gradually to avoid digestive upset. A slow transition allows your dog's digestive system to adapt to the new ingredients and nutrient profile.
The transition to fresh dog food, such as that from JustFoodForDogs, should ideally span 7-10 days. Begin by mixing a small amount of the new food with your dog's current food, gradually increasing the proportion of fresh food while decreasing the old food each day. This gradual approach helps prevent digestive issues and ensures your dog accepts the new diet.

How does the shelf life of fresh dog food compare to kibble?
Fresh dog food, such as that from JustFoodForDogs, typically has a shorter refrigerated shelf life, usually around 5-7 days once opened, and can be frozen for longer storage. This is because it contains no artificial preservatives. Kibble, on the other hand, has a much longer shelf life due to its low moisture content and the presence of preservatives.
Are there any potential downsides to feeding fresh dog food?
Potential downsides to fresh dog food include its higher cost, shorter shelf life requiring refrigeration or freezing, and the need for a gradual transition to avoid digestive upset. Some owners may also find the preparation or storage requirements more demanding than simply scooping kibble.
